Creative is the targeting now. The account can only spend as fast as the creative pipeline can feed it, which makes production volume a media-buying constraint rather than a design department problem.

Concepts, then executions

A concept is a claim about why someone buys. An execution is one way of saying it. We develop concepts first and produce several executions of each, so when something works you know what actually won and can iterate on it instead of guessing.

Formats that are proven, not invented

We work from a library of ad formats that have already cleared in real accounts — scroll-stopping statics, comparison layouts, testimonial frames, problem-agitation video. Novelty is expensive; we spend it deliberately.

Volume that matches the spend

Batches sized to the account. A store spending $100k a month cannot be fed by four ads a month, and pretending otherwise is how accounts plateau.

Do you source creators?

Yes — briefed against the concept, not left to improvise. A creator working without an angle produces a nice video that doesn't sell anything.

How many concepts per batch?

It depends on spend. The batch is sized so the account can give every concept a fair read inside a testing window, which is the only number that matters.
